Drought-Smart Yard Design Options

Low-Flow System Setup

Upgrading a drip irrigation system provides water directly to plant roots, slashing usage by up to 60%. Suitable for slope plantings, these systems pair well with container groupings

  • Customize lines to match root depth
  • Pair with mulch layers for peak efficiency

Bioretention Area Design for Erosion Reduction

A strategically placed rain garden filters rooftop and driveway runoff, slowing pollution and erosion. Partner with professional design teams who understand drainage dynamics

Such green solutions double as habitat while meeting city requirements in Sammamish

Permeable Pavers for Runoff Absorption

Swapping traditional concrete with gravel grids allows water to infiltrate naturally into the soil. Although permeable paver cost may be slightly more, long-term value come from lower runoff fees

  • Perfect for walkways in PNW climates
  • Complies King County land use regulations

Typical Landscape Transformation Price

Front yard landscaping in Sammamish, WA can range from modest $3,000 to premium $15,000+, depending on hardscape features. Elements like retaining wall installation significantly impact the final quoted amount

Simple mulch and bed updates offer high curb appeal benefits without breaking the bank

How much does stone pathways in Sammamish?

Hardscape pricing varies based on dimensions, stone type, and site prep. On average, homeowners spend between $10–$25 per square foot for Pacific Northwest hardscaping.
